Manipur, often called the "Jewel of India," is a culturally rich and historically significant state located in the northeastern part of India. Known for its scenic landscapes, classical dance forms, ancient traditions, and brave warriors, Manipur holds a special place in Indian history and heritage. From the reign of the Ningthouja dynasty to its role in the freedom struggle and World War II, Manipur’s history is both fascinating and inspiring.

Manipur’s history dates back to several centuries, with references to ancient kingdoms, heroic legends, and its contribution to sports, literature, and arts. The state is also known for the Ras Lila dance, the origin of modern polo (Sagol Kangjei), the beautiful Loktak Lake, and the sacred traditions of the Meitei community.
